Henry,

For simplicity & cost I’d go with Neil Thomas’ “Ancient & Medieval Wargaming”, using a mixture of Hat & Zvezda 1/72 figures.

I’ve played a lot of games in your target area (see these posts: http://wargaming4grownups.blogspot.co.uk/search/label/Ancient%20%26%20Medieval%20Wargaming), and they play really well. Everyone claims their rules are “fun” and “easy to learn” and mostly that’s because they’ve grown up with them. Hail Caesar may be great, but the rules are buried in a 200 page book. The AMW rules cover about 4 sides of A4 max and are learnt in 10 minutes. Honest. Sure there are holes in them but the system is easy to tweak and if you’re playing with friends it isn’t an issue.

The figures are based on standard element sizes so shifting to other rule sets is fairly easy.
